What is a Child Custody Evaluation?

A child custody evaluation is a comprehensive assessment conducted to help determine the best parenting arrangement for children involved in custody disputes. Evaluators, who are typically licensed psychologists or social workers, assess the family dynamics, parenting capacities, and the child’s needs.

Purpose of the Evaluation

  • Child Welfare: The primary goal is to ensure the child’s safety, stability, and emotional well-being.
  • Custody Recommendations: Evaluators provide recommendations to the court regarding custody and visitation arrangements.
  • Conflict Resolution: Evaluations can assist in resolving disputes amicably outside of court.

Factors Influencing the Cost of Child Custody Evaluation in Encinitas

The cost of a child custody evaluation can vary based on several factors:

  • Complexity of the Case: More complicated cases may require extensive evaluation, leading to higher costs.
  • Evaluator’s Experience: Fees can differ depending on the evaluator’s experience and credentials.
  • Number of Sessions: Evaluations may involve multiple sessions with parents and children, affecting the total cost.
  • Geographical Location: Costs may also vary based on local market rates for professional services.

Average Costs

While it is challenging to provide a uniform cost specific to Encinitas, typical child custody evaluations may range from $2,000 to $10,000. It’s crucial to discuss potential expenses upfront with the evaluator to avoid any surprises.

FAQ: Child Custody Evaluation Costs in Encinitas

What are the common costs associated with child custody evaluations?

Common costs include evaluator fees, travel expenses for in-home visits, and additional charges for report preparation and court testimony.

Is financial assistance available for custody evaluations?

Some local services and non-profits may offer resources. Consulting with your attorney can help identify potential options for financial support.

How can I prepare for a custody evaluation?

Preparing involves gathering relevant documentation about your child’s education, medical needs, and daily routines, as well as being ready to discuss your parenting style openly.
